Morley looks to attract march and hymn tune entries

The popular Morley March & Hymn Tune Contest is set to take place in June 2018 — and is looking for entrants.

The 12th Morley March & Hymn Tune Contest will be held in Morley, West Yorkshire on Sunday 17th June, with entries now sought from bands wishing to compete in the event.

The format of the contest comprises a road march, followed by each band playing three verses of a hymn tune and concluding their programme with a contest march in a special band area.

Championship to Youth

The contest is open to all bands from Championship Section to Youth, and all music chosen is own-choice.

The contest has established itself as one of the most popular of its kind with the proceeds from the contest going to the Morley & District Lions. It continues to have the full support of the Mayor of Morley and the Morley Community Development Committee
